Periodicamente, potresti eseguire l'upgrade da una versione principale precedente a una versione principale più recente dell'API Google Ads. Il motivo potrebbe essere che una versione è in fase di ritiro o che vuoi usare una nuova funzionalità. Ti consigliamo di eseguire sempre l'upgrade alla versione più recente.
Consulta la pianificazione del ritiro per pianificare gli upgrade. Per scoprire come funziona, consulta la nostra guida al controllo delle versioni.
Ecco un elenco di controllo per aiutarti a iniziare la procedura di upgrade:
- L'endpoint cambierà quando cambierai le versioni principali. Aggiorna le librerie client per utilizzare l'endpoint più recente.
- Consulta le note di rilascio per vedere le modifiche introdotte in ogni release.
- Consulta le tabelle seguenti per aree specifiche su cui concentrarti per la versione a cui stai eseguendo l'upgrade.
Per una panoramica completa delle modifiche in base alle differenze tra i proto delle due versioni, consulta la tabella delle differenze.
Da v15 a v16
Modifiche ai servizi e ai relativi componenti | |
---|---|
AccountLink |
I link data_partner e google_ads in linked_account sono stati rimossi. Usa invece ProductLinkService e ProductLinkInvitationService . |
CampaignLifecycleGoal |
Quando aggiorni un elemento CampaignLifecycleGoal esistente in precedenza,
dovresti emettere un'operazione create con requisiti specifici.
Ora puoi eseguire un'operazione update come per altri tipi di risorse. |
Error Reporting | Due casi in cui l'errore generico ContextError.OPERATION_NOT_PERMITTED_FOR_CONTEXT è stato restituito ora generano messaggi di errore più specifici:
|
AudienceInsightsAttributeMetadata |
Il campo score è stato rimosso. |
KeywordMatchTypeRecommendation |
Se il tipo di corrispondenza delle parole chiave non è impostato, l'API ora restituisce
UNSPECIFIED anziché UNKNOWN per il
campo recommended_match_type . |
Da v14 a v15
Modifiche ai servizi e ai relativi componenti | |
---|---|
AssetGroupListingGroupFilter
|
Il campo enum vertical è stato rinominato in feed_type .
|
MediaFileService
|
Il servizio è stato rimosso in quanto non è più necessario.
Visualizza la modifica di ImageAdInfo qui sotto.
|
ImageAdInfo
|
Il campo media_file è stato sostituito con image_asset .
|
MerchantCenterLinkService
|
Il servizio è stato sostituito con
ProductLinkInvitationService e
ProductLinkService .
|
Campaign.ShoppingSetting
|
Il campo sales_country è stato rimosso. Ora le informazioni vengono
restituite nel campo feed_label .
|
ProductBiddingCategoryConstant
|
Sostituito con
ProductCategoryConstant .
Più campi sono stati rinominati di conseguenza; vedi le tre modifiche successive di seguito.
|
ListingDimensionInfo
|
Campo product_bidding_category sostituito con
product_category .
|
ListingGroupFilterDimension
|
Campo product_bidding_category sostituito con
product_category .
|
shopping_performance_view
report |
I seguenti campi del segmento:
|
Campaign.shopping_setting
|
Rimosso il supporto per la creazione di campagne sulla rete di ricerca con questo campo. |
CampaignCriterion.listing_scope
|
Rimosso il supporto per la creazione di campagne sulla rete di ricerca con questo campo. |
sk_ad_network_conversions
report |
metrics.sk_ad_network_conversions è stato sostituito con
metrics.sk_ad_network_installs .
|
OfflineConversionClientSummary
|
Il campo offline_conversion_client_summaries è stato spostato da Customer a una risorsa di primo livello su cui puoi eseguire query separatamente.
Modifica la query da: SELECT customer.offline_conversion_client_summaries FROM customerper: SELECT offline_conversion_upload_client_summary.client, offline_conversion_upload_client_summary.status, offline_conversion_upload_client_summary.total_event_count, offline_conversion_upload_client_summary.successful_event_count, offline_conversion_upload_client_summary.last_upload_date_time, ... FROM offline_conversion_upload_client_summary Utilizza lo strumento di creazione query per esplorare l'elenco dei campi disponibili per la selezione e l'applicazione di filtri. |
OfflineConversionUploadAlert
|
Rinominato in
OfflineConversionAlert . |
OfflineConversionUploadError
|
Rinominato in
OfflineConversionError . |
AdNetworkType
|
Le enum
YOUTUBE_SEARCH e
YOUTUBE_WATCH sono state unite in un'unica enumerazione:
YOUTUBE .
|